There will certainly be some waitlist movement over the summer, especially after the July 1st firm deadline in Ontario, but I wouldn't expect much. Dal is also a smaller school and tends to have less waitlist movement than others (e.g. UOttawa is much larger and usually has a bunch of movement off the waitlist). Basically, expect some but not a lot, imo. It's also been a strange year so who knows.
